Support folks: if a library reports their nightly catalogue import sitting at "pending" for more than an hour, it's almost always the import worker missing its feed credential after a host rebuild. Check the worker logs first — you'll see repeated "upstream refused" lines from the Pinefold feed. Don't restart the queue; that just re-enqueues the same failing job. Instead, get onto the worker host and fix the environment. Open `/srv/bookbarrow/.env` and add the following line, then restart the worker once.

env line for yahaf-bahaf: LEDGER_TOKEN20=e8e509473820ccdbae6d

# TideSpan widget client setup. Support folks: this pulls tide tables for
# the Marrowick and Glenhaven harbors from our internal forecast service.
# If a customer says the widget shows "--:--" for high tide, it's almost
# always a stale cache — clearing it fixes nine out of ten cases. Don't
# point anyone at the public endpoint; it lags by a day. The client below
# hits the internal service directly and authenticates with the key that
# follows.

service key, fahaf-fahif: zpat4_c7SL

Hi team,

Before I hand off the 3.2 release, please note the humidity sensor drift reported on Verdana controllers in the Elmbrook trial site. Drift exceeds 4% after roughly ten days of continuous operation; firmware 3.2.1 adds an automatic recalibration cycle every 72 hours. Support should advise growers to install 3.2.1 and trigger a manual recalibration once. The hotfix bundle must be verified before distribution, so I'm including the signing key used for the 3.2.1 packages below.

release key, fahof-yagap: bky3_m5d